Pale green single crystals of VF 4 have been prepared for the first time: by treatment of pure vanadium powder with elemental fluorine in a monel autoclave. The unit cell of VF 4 is monoclinic (space group P 2 1 / c ), and the structure of the material is related to that of SnF 4 . As in the latter, there are distinct layers of octahedra joined at their vertices, corresponding to ∞ 2 [V /2 F 2/1 ] and incorporating trans terminal F ⊖ ions. Unlike SnF 4 , however, the layers are not planar, instead displaying undulations.
